Step 1: Find the factor of the number which is 64 = 4³
[tex] \sqrt[3]{ 4^{3} } [/tex]

Step 2: Apply Radical Rule: Which is [tex] \sqrt[n]{ a^{n} } =a[/tex]
[tex] \sqrt[3]{ 4^{3} } = 4[/tex]
your answer is 4
